What is form University of Texas R25T Predoctoral Fellowship
The R25T Predoctoral Fellowship Application is a scholarship application form used by candidates to apply for the Cancer Prevention Research Training Program at The University of Texas M. D. Anderson Cancer Center.

Eligibility Criteria for the R25T Predoctoral Fellowship Application
To qualify for the R25T Predoctoral Fellowship Application, candidates must meet specific eligibility criteria. Academic prerequisites often include enrollment in a graduate program with a focus on cancer research or related fields.
-
Strong research interests aligned with the objectives of the fellowship.
-
Demonstrated commitment to cancer prevention and treatment research.
-
Required academic records detailing prior achievements in relevant coursework.
Meeting these eligibility criteria is essential for applicants aiming to succeed in securing this fellowship.

What are the eligibility requirements for the R25T Predoctoral Fellowship?
Applicants must be enrolled in a graduate program at an accredited institution and demonstrate a commitment to cancer research.
Is there a deadline for submitting the R25T Predoctoral Fellowship Application?
Specific deadlines vary each year. Please check the University of Texas M. D. Anderson Cancer Center's website for the latest submission dates.
How can I submit the completed R25T Predoctoral Fellowship Application?
Completed applications can be submitted online through pdfFiller, or you may be instructed to send them directly to the fellowship program’s office.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
Required documents typically include academic transcripts, proposal descriptions, and letters of recommendation; check the specific application guidelines.
